A guitarist from Dénia has launched «SONATinAS», a project aiming to redefine the classical solo recital with an immersive stage production and a vinyl recording.

The «SONATinAS» project is presented as an innovative initiative seeking to position itself at the forefront of scenic innovation, breaking away from the rigidity of the traditional classical recital format. The proposal aims to transform sound into a complete sensory experience, moving beyond pure musical interpretation.
The «SONATinAS» program revolves around three original works from different eras, including two sonatas and a sonatina, hence the project's name. Its uniqueness lies in how the music and repertoire are presented to the public, featuring elaborate staging, projected images, and a voice-over that dialogues with each piece.

More than a radical break, SONATinAS is conceived as a natural evolution of the format, a way to expand its limits without renouncing its musical essence.

To bring this launch to fruition, the musician has initiated a crowdfunding campaign on Verkami. The objective is to finance both the discographic production, which will include CDs and vinyls, and the scenic development of the project. Individuals and companies can collaborate by pre-purchasing materials or tickets.
The show will begin touring Spanish cities starting in September, and its official presentation is scheduled for June in Dénia, the musician's hometown. All information and updates will be shared via the Instagram profile @sonat.in.as.
